We are seeking a full-time Programme Manager to support the EEBio Programme Grant (https://eebio.web.ox.ac.uk/) and other activities at the intersection of Control Engineering and Engineering Biology, at the Department of Engineering Science. The role will be based in Central Oxford. The post is fixed-term until 31st December 2029.

 

As a Programme Manager you will have a leadership role in the management, operation and growth of the Programme Grant, which is a collaboration between the Universities of Oxford, Bristol, and Imperial College London and brings together a large team of researchers and investigators (more than 20) from across the universities together with many industrial partners and other stakeholders (over 25).The Programme Manager will take responsibility for all operational aspects including administrative, financial, and practical support to ensure success.

 

You should be educated to degree level or possess equivalent experience with evidence of strong intellectual, numerical, and analytical skills. You should have evidence of experience and ability to engage effectively with unfamiliar technical material and administration or project management. You should have proven financial aptitude with a high level of attention to detail and the ability to produce clear and concise financial and research reports to allow growth of the programme. Moreover, you should have excellent oral, written communication, presentation, and problem-solving skills as well as excellent interpersonal skills and be a proficient user of IT.
